"MOTS-c (Mitochondrial Transcribed Open Reading Frame Small C) is a peptide derived from mitochondrial RNA transcripts, primarily identified in mammalian tissues. This research-use-only compound has emerged as a subject of interest in the fields of mitochondrial biology, bioenergetics, and potential translational research. Research into MOTS-c has gained traction due to its potential implications in studying mitochondrial function, aging, and metabolic regulation. The peptide has been suggested to possess properties that could impact cellular energy production and mitochondrial integrity, although its exact mechanisms and full biological roles remain under investigation.
